Evening bats form small colonies, or groups, that range from a few to as many as 100 individuals. Evening Bat (Nycticeius humeralis) Conservation status: least concern Body length: 7-9 centimeters (3-3.8 inches) Wingspan: 26-28 centimeters (10-11 inches) Weight: 6-14 grams Lifespan: about 2-5 years. The evening bat is a colonial species and can roost in groups of up to 80 bats per colony. Common name: Evening bat Scientific name : Nycticeius humeralis Bats of Florida Family: Vespertilionidae Description: The fur of the evening bat is usually a dark brown, but may also have a bronze to reddish tint. Evening bat â Common throughout all of Florida except in the Keys, evening bats form colonies of about eighty bats in buildings and other man-made structures such as bridges, utility poles, and bat houses.
